
Explore Copilot Studio within the Power Platform, a low-code tool for creating ai agents and agent flows, and compare it with Microsoft 365 Copilot in channels and deployment.
Access Copilot Studio from Microsoft 365, set up a dedicated environment for the course, and learn to manage agents, flows, and governance for secure AI development.
Build the on-call topic by uploading two policy documents, customize instructions to limit the agent to on-call queries, and configure department entries with smart matching for accurate responses.
Use variables as memory in Copilot Studio, with data types, choice options, and overwriting within a conversation. Save user answers with scope controls from topic to global.
Modularize agent logic into topic-based units and route to a dedicated user department topic with sales and customer success as defaults, returning the selected department to guide on-call decisions.

What You will Build?
Throughout the course, you'll work on practical solutions that demonstrate how Copilot Studio can be used beyond simple chatbots:
Conversational AI agent — Build and publish an agent that can understand users and handle dynamic conversations.
AI Leave Request Management — Automate a business process using agents, tools, prompts, business data, and Agent Flows.
Multi-Agent Case Management — Build multiple specialized agents coordinated by an orchestrator to automate a more complex business scenario.
